Edges detection of digital images is used in a various fields of applications ranging from real-time video surveillance and traffic management to Synthetic Aperture Radar (SAR) imaging applications. It can be used in many applications such as segmentation, registration, feature extraction, and identification of objects in a scene. This book deals with the different types of applications of edge detection in real life. It presents a brief study of the fundamental concepts of the edge detection operation, and theories behind different edge detectors. Edge detection models based on first and second order derivatives are presented. Previous works on edge detection models are reviewed and simulated in Matlab. It shows an initial exploration of the effectiveness of using Convolutional Neural Networks (CNNs) for this task. CNNs exploit spatially local correlation by enforcing a local connectivity pattern between neurons of adjacent layers. These techniques are object-independent so that the proposed method can be applied to other types of image processing such as classification and segmentation.
